Dress your iPod up in any one of six vibrant color socks (green, purple, grey, blue, orange, and pink). This set of knit socks provides a stylish, fun, and practical way to protect your iPod. For use with all iPod models except iPod shuffle.

 | iPod mini Original 4Gb version doesn't have its capacity engraved on the back and button labels are grey. Second generation 4 and 6Gb versions have capacity engraved on back and button labels match iPod colour. 2nd Generation boasts much longer battery life. All physical dimensions and connectors are identical. |
 | iPod nano 1G Pencil-thin, with 1Gb, 2Gb or 4Gb of Flash memory and a colour screen |
 | iPod nano 2G Released in September 2006, the styling on the second generation nano pays homage to the iPod mini, with a durable, curved aluminium case in black, silver, pink, green and blue. Available in 2, 4 and 8Gb capacities, all share the same external dimensions. |
